This chapter discusses a very special type of materials: such materials which become electrically excited by magnetic field, and vice versa. These materials are called bi-anisotropic media. A special case of bi-anisotropic media is the class of bi-isotropic media, such materials which are magnetoelectric but not sensitive to field direction. In general, bi-anisotropy could be understood to mean that the electric polarisation is caused by any other type of excitation, in addition to the ordinary electrically caused polarisation component, but commonly adopted use of the term “bi-anisotropy” restricts the cross-polarisation to magnetoelectric effects.
